Linux实例之查询和修改用户信息

叶sir学编程 2024-06-24 10:02:46

在linux系统中,系统为一个用户账号都设置了许多信息参数,如用户登录名,真实姓名,电话号码以及上次登录的时间等信息,并且对其中某些信息,支持用户去修改。

finger-查询用户信息命令

finger命令主要用户查询用户的信息,包括名称,终端名,地址和电话等信息;

-l参数:显示完整格式的信息,包括用户的登录名,真实名,电话号码等信息,如图:

图1

-m参数:仅仅显示用户的email地址;

-s参数:仅仅显示用户的真实姓名和登录名;

-p参数:仅仅显示用户的办公室地址;

chfn-修改用户信息命令

chfn命令可以改变用户的信息,修改完之后,通过finger命令查看,且chfn命令修改的用户信息都保存在/etc/passwd文件里。

-f参数:修改用户全称;如图,修改之后的名称对比:

图2

-h参数:修改用户的家庭电话号码;如图,当Home Phone字段未设置时(为空时),使用finger -l root命令将不会显示该字段的信息:

图3

-r参数:用于修改用户的房间号;如图,同Home Phone字段一样,当Office字段未设置时(为空时),使用finger -l root命令将不会显示该字段的信息:

图4

-w参数用于修改用户的工作电话号码,如图,和用户的家庭电话号码共用一个字段Office,不知道实际怎么区分。

图5

当使用chfn命令不使用任何参数时,chfn命令将进入问答界面,由用户一项项的输入相应的信息,如图:

图6

0 阅读:0

叶sir学编程

简介:感谢大家的关注